Translation-blocking antisense morpholino oligonucleotides are synthetic molecules designed to bind to and block the translation of specific target mRNA sequences. They function by sterically hindering the ribosome from accessing the translation initiation site, thereby preventing protein synthesis.

Translation-blocking antisense morpholino oligonucleotides (GeneTools, LLC) were designed to match the sequence of NvecGrl1. The sequences of the morpholinos used are:
NvecGrl1#1: ACGCTCCGACTGGAACTGCCATTCA
NvecGrl1#2: GAACTGCCATTCATTCCGCTTGTTC
control#1 (generic;36 (link)): CCATTGTGAAGTTAAACGATAGATC
control#2 (NvecGrl1 mismatch): ACGCGCCTACTGGAATTGCTATTAA
The two morpholinos against NvecGrl1 are partially overlapping to avoid 5′UTR sequence that is present elsewhere in the genome. The sequence corresponding to the start codon in the NvecGrl1 morpholinos is underlined.
Six3/6: GTACTGCCGCACTGCAAGACTTGTC36 (link)Fgfa1: ATAAGGTGGACGCATGACTTTGTAG
Fgfa2: CGTTAGCATGGTGATCGTCATGTTG33 (link)
